Abstract

The utility model relates to the technical field of curtain wall doors and windows, in particular to a curtain wall door and window with a ventilation structure, which comprises a door and window body, a section bar frame and a plurality of ventilation components, wherein the section bar frame is provided with a plurality of ventilation holes distributed in a surrounding mode, each ventilation component comprises a ventilation cylinder, fan blades, a rotating shaft and a supporting rod, the ventilation cylinders are arranged in the corresponding ventilation holes, the supporting rods are fixedly connected with the ventilation cylinders and are positioned in the ventilation cylinders, the rotating shaft is rotatably connected with the supporting rods and is positioned on the front surface of the supporting rods, and the fan blades are fixedly sleeved on the rotating shafts. Outdoor air current flows into the air changing cylinder, then drives the pivot and the flabellum and rotates, and then accelerates the inflow of air current to indoor air current also can flow out indoor ventilation through other air changing cylinders, and this curtain door and window can make indoor air circulate from this, thereby makes indoor fresh air that remains all the time, has improved the practicality, and has reduced because the harm that does not ventilate brings indoor personnel.

Description

Curtain door and window with ventilation structure
Technical Field
The utility model relates to the technical field of curtain wall doors and windows, in particular to a curtain wall door and window with a ventilation structure.
Background
Along with the gradual development of society, the use of building curtain is more and more, and current fixed curtain door and window for indoor daylighting that can carry out in an all-round way reduces the energy consumption.
However, the existing curtain wall doors and windows do not have ventilation, so that indoor air does not circulate, and indoor air does not circulate for a long time, so that certain harm is caused to indoor personnel.
Disclosure of utility model
The utility model aims to provide a curtain wall door and window with a ventilation structure, which solves the problem that the existing curtain wall door and window in the prior art does not have ventilation, so that indoor air does not circulate, and indoor air does not circulate for a long time, so that certain harm is caused to indoor personnel.
In order to achieve the above purpose, the utility model provides a curtain wall door and window with a ventilation structure, which comprises a door and window body, a section bar frame and a plurality of ventilation components, wherein the left side and the right side of the section bar frame are provided with a plurality of ventilation holes, the door and window body is fixedly connected with the section bar frame and is positioned in the section bar frame, each ventilation component comprises a ventilation cylinder, fan blades, a rotating shaft and a supporting rod, the ventilation cylinders are arranged in the corresponding ventilation holes, the supporting rods are fixedly connected with the ventilation cylinders and are positioned in the ventilation cylinders, the rotating shaft is rotatably connected with the supporting rods and is positioned on the front surface of the supporting rods, and the fan blades are fixedly sleeved on the rotating shafts.
Each ventilation assembly further comprises a cover plate, a rotating frame, a clamping block and a groove, wherein the rotating frame is fixedly connected with the ventilation cylinder and is positioned below the rear part of the ventilation cylinder, the cover plate is rotationally connected with the rotating frame, the cover plate covers the rear end of the ventilation cylinder, the clamping block is fixedly connected with the cover plate and is positioned at the upper end of the cover plate, the groove is fixedly connected with the rear upper end of the ventilation cylinder, and the groove is matched with the clamping block.
The upper end of the clamping block is provided with a protruding arc block.
The curtain wall door and window with the ventilation structure further comprises a plurality of filtering units, each filtering unit comprises a guide inclined cylinder, and the guide inclined cylinder is communicated with the ventilation cylinder and located at the front end of the ventilation cylinder.
Each filtering unit further comprises a filter screen, wherein the filter screen is fixedly connected with the ventilation cylinder and is positioned in the ventilation cylinder.
The utility model relates to a curtain wall door and window with a ventilation structure, wherein a ventilation cylinder is arranged in a corresponding ventilation hole, a support rod is fixedly connected with the ventilation cylinder and positioned in the ventilation cylinder, a rotating shaft is rotatably connected with the support rod and positioned on the front surface of the support rod, and fan blades are fixedly sleeved on the rotating shaft. Outdoor air current flows into the air exchange cylinder, then drives pivot and flabellum rotate, and then accelerate the inflow of air current to indoor air current also can be through other the air exchange cylinder flows out indoor ventilation of taking a breath, through above-mentioned structure, this curtain door and window can make indoor air circulate, thereby makes indoor fresh air that remains throughout, has improved the practicality, and has reduced because the harm that does not ventilate brings indoor personnel.

Detailed Description
The following detailed description of embodiments of the utility model, examples of which are illustrated in the accompanying drawings and, by way of example, are intended to be illustrative, and not to be construed as limiting, of the utility model.
First embodiment:
Referring to fig. 1 to 4, fig. 1 is a schematic overall structure of a first embodiment of the present utility model, fig. 2 is a front overall view of the first embodiment of the present utility model, fig. 3 is a sectional view of fig. 2 taken along line A-A of the present utility model, and fig. 4 is an enlarged view of a partial structure of fig. 3B of the present utility model.
The utility model provides a curtain wall door and window with a ventilation structure, which comprises a door and window body 101, a profile frame 102 and a plurality of ventilation assemblies, wherein each ventilation assembly comprises a gas cylinder 103, a fan blade 104, a rotating shaft 105, a supporting rod 106, a cover plate 107, a rotating frame 108, a clamping block 109 and a groove 110, a plurality of ventilation holes 111 are formed in the left side and the right side of the profile frame 102, and a protruding arc block 112 is arranged at the upper end of the clamping block 109.
For this embodiment, outdoor air current flows into the cylinder 103 of taking a breath, then drives pivot 105 and flabellum 104 rotate, and then accelerate the inflow of air current to indoor air current also can pass through others the cylinder 103 of taking a breath flows out indoor and ventilates, through above-mentioned structure, this curtain door and window can make indoor air circulate, thereby makes indoor fresh air all the time, has improved the practicality, and has reduced because the harm that does not ventilate brings indoor personnel.
The door and window body 101 is fixedly connected with the profile frame 102 and is located inside the profile frame 102, the ventilation cylinder 103 is arranged inside the corresponding ventilation hole 111, the support rod 106 is fixedly connected with the ventilation cylinder 103 and is located inside the ventilation cylinder 103, the rotating shaft 105 is rotatably connected with the support rod 106 and is located on the front surface of the support rod 106, and the fan blade 104 is fixedly sleeved on the rotating shaft 105. Outdoor air flow flows into the ventilation cylinder 103, then drives the rotating shaft 105 and the fan blades 104 to rotate, so that the inflow of air flow is quickened, and indoor air flow can flow out of the room through other ventilation cylinders 103 to ventilate, through the structure, the curtain wall door and window can enable indoor air to circulate, so that indoor fresh air is kept all the time, practicability is improved, and harm to indoor personnel due to non-ventilation is reduced.
Secondly, the rotating frame 108 is fixedly connected with the ventilation cylinder 103 and is located at the rear lower part of the ventilation cylinder 103, the cover plate 107 is rotatably connected with the rotating frame 108, the cover plate 107 covers the rear end of the ventilation cylinder 103, the clamping block 109 is fixedly connected with the cover plate 107 and is located at the upper end of the cover plate 107, the groove 110 is fixedly connected with the rear upper end of the ventilation cylinder 103, and the groove 110 is suitably matched with the clamping block 109. When the air conditioner is opened in the room, the cover 107 may be used to close the ventilation cylinder 103 to prevent leakage of air, and when ventilation is required, the clamping block 109 and the groove 110 may be separated from the clamping state, so that the cover 107 and the ventilation cylinder 103 are separated from the covering state, and outdoor air is convenient to flow into the room.
Meanwhile, the upper end of the clamping block 109 is provided with a protruding arc block 112. When the clamping block 109 and the groove 110 are required to be separated from each other, the protruding arc block 112 is convenient for a worker to break off, so that the worker can separate the clamping block 109 from the groove 110 more conveniently.
When the curtain wall door and window with the ventilation structure is used, outdoor air flows into the ventilation cylinder 103, then the rotating shaft 105 and the fan blades 104 are driven to rotate, so that the inflow of the air flow is quickened, and the indoor air flow can flow out of the room through the other ventilation cylinders 103 to be ventilated, through the structure, the curtain wall door and window can enable indoor air to circulate, so that fresh air is always kept in the room, practicability is improved, harm caused by non-ventilation is reduced, when a cold air conditioner is arranged in the room, in order to prevent the cold air from leaking, the ventilation cylinders 103 can be closed through the cover plate 107, when ventilation is needed, the protruding arc blocks 112 can be outwards broken, the clamping blocks 109 and the grooves 110 are separated from a clamping state, and therefore the cover plate 107 and the ventilation cylinders 103 are separated from a covering state, and outdoor air can flow into the room conveniently.
Second embodiment:
On the basis of the first embodiment, please refer to fig. 5 to 7, wherein fig. 5 is a schematic overall structure of the second embodiment of the present utility model, fig. 6 is an overall front view of the second embodiment of the present utility model, and fig. 7 is a sectional view of fig. 6 along line C-C of the present utility model.
The utility model provides a curtain wall door and window with a ventilation structure, which also comprises a plurality of filtering units, wherein each filtering unit comprises a guide inclined cylinder 201 and a filter screen 202.
To this embodiment, through the setting of oblique section of thick bamboo 201 of water conservancy diversion, can prevent when taking a breath in the rainy day, the rainwater gets into in the section of thick bamboo 103 takes a breath, the adhesion in on the flabellum 104, after a long time to the flabellum 104 causes corrosion damage, through the setting of filter screen 202, can prevent to take a breath impurity dust through take a breath in the section of thick bamboo 103 gets into indoor, reduces indoor air quality.
Wherein, the guide inclined cylinder 201 is communicated with the ventilation cylinder 103 and is positioned at the front end of the ventilation cylinder 103. By the arrangement of the inclined guide cylinder 201, rainwater can be prevented from entering the ventilation cylinder 103 and adhering to the fan blade 104 when ventilation is performed in a rainy day, and corrosion damage to the fan blade 104 is caused after a long time.
Next, the filter screen 202 is fixedly connected to the ventilation tube 103, and is located inside the ventilation tube 103. By providing the filter screen 202, it is possible to prevent foreign dust from entering the room through the ventilation tube 103 during ventilation, and to reduce the indoor air quality.
When the curtain wall door and window with the ventilation structure is used, through the arrangement of the guide inclined cylinder 201, rainwater can be prevented from entering the ventilation cylinder 103 and adhering to the fan blades 104 when ventilation is carried out in a rainy day, corrosion damage is caused to the fan blades 104 after a long time, and through the arrangement of the filter screen 202, impurity dust can be prevented from entering a room through the ventilation cylinder 103 when ventilation is carried out, and the indoor air quality is reduced.
